# Service Accounts: String Extraction

The `extract-i18n` script pulls translatable strings from all Bramblewick repos and pushes them to the Glossa service. It runs under the `i18n-extractor` service account. Do not run it under your personal account; Glossa rate-limits individual users aggressively. The account has write access to the staging catalog only. Set the token in your shell before invoking the script. The current staging token is below.

API key for kahap-kafog: zpat15_6qzxZ7YR8aDwjmp

**Q: How do I regain access to the Gridsmith crossword generator's build vault if my token expires mid-review?**

Token expiry during review is common because Gridsmith rotates credentials every 48 hours. Don't open a new access request; the reviewer queue at Pellworth Labs is slow. Instead, use the offline recovery flow: open the vault client, choose "restore reviewer session," and supply the standing recovery passphrase. For convenience during this review cycle, it is recorded immediately below this entry.

vault phrase of kaduf-baweg = norael-julox-raleth-wenok-eliir-ulamir-ulair-norwyn-rusion

## Welcome to the Contrast Audit Rotation

Hey, new on-call! The Pigmental audit bot sweeps every UI surface nightly and flags anything under our contrast thresholds. Most pages pass; the usual offenders are chart legends and disabled buttons in the Fernwheel dashboard. Your job is to triage flags, not fix them — route real failures to the owning team and dismiss false positives with a note. If the bot's dashboard locks you out mid-shift, the recovery prompt takes the passphrase just below this line.

vault phrase of kagup-kaguf = olimir-goriel-casdor

Runbook: ProctorQueue drain (Examly stack). When the proctoring queue backs up past 5k sessions, don't just bounce the workers — check whether the snapshot uploader on vexil-q2 is wedged first, since that's the usual culprit. If it is, drain with `pq-drain --soft` and watch the lag graph for ten minutes. Reviewers: confirm the drain flag made it into this release before approving. The token for the build you should verify against is below.

session token of kahog-bahif = htk9_f63daec35